Kinds of Couches and Sofas
Before diving into particular styles, it's vital to understand the different kinds of couches and sofas readily available in the market. Each type serves special functions and interest specific aesthetic choices. Here's an in-depth table summarizing the various types of couches and sofas:
TypeDescriptionPerfect ForSectionalA multi-piece sofa that can be configured for various designs.Large households, open areasChesterfieldA timeless sofa with deep button tufting and rolled arms.Traditional or classic designSofa bedA couch that folds out into a bed, frequently featuring a bed mattress.Little apartment or condos, guest roomsReclinerA sofa with an adjustable reclining feature that promotes relaxation.Film spaces, casual living areasLoveseatA smaller sofa created to seat 2 people, often complementary to bigger sofas.Compact areas, intimate settingsFutonsA versatile sofa that can be converted into a bed or laid flat for sitting.Multi-functional rooms, dormsTuxedoDefined by arms that are the very same height as the back, giving a blocky appearance.Official settings, modern-day decorDesigns of Couches and Sofas

Materials Used in Couches and Sofas
Choosing the ideal material is important for toughness and comfort. Each material has its advantages and downsides. Here's a table highlighting the typical materials used in couches and sofas:
MaterialProsConsLeatherLong lasting, simple to clean, establishes character over timeExpensive, can be hot in summertimeFabricWide range of colors and patterns, soft touchCan stain easily, needs frequent cleansingMicrofiberSoft, stain-resistant, simple to cleanCan attract dust and family pet hairCottonBreathable, [cheap comfy couches](https://couch-uk74062.blogoxo.com/41592556/15-interesting-hobbies-that-will-make-you-smarter-at-comfy-corner-sofa), readily available in many designsProne to wrinkling, less durableVelourLuxurious feel, terrific color depth, and textureNeeds special cleaning, can be expensiveArtificialBudget friendly, stain-resistant, and long lastingMay not have the same feel as natural materialsAspects to Consider When Choosing a Couch

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: How long should a sofa last?
Typically, a high-quality sofa must last in between 7 to 15 years, depending on use and material. Routine maintenance can extend its life-span.
Q2: Can I blend different couch styles?
Yes! Mixing different couch designs can develop visual interest and a personalized touch to your living space. Simply guarantee there's some typical component-- like color or texture-- that ties them together.
Q3: Are sectional sofas worth it?
Sectional sofas can be an excellent financial investment for big households or those who entertain regularly, as they supply adequate seating and can be set up to fit numerous areas.
Q4: Should I pick a sofa with detachable cushions?
Going with removable cushions makes cleansing and upkeep much easier, specifically if spills or spots happen.
Q5: How do I identify the ideal size sofa for my room?
To evaluate the appropriate size of a sofa, measure the offered space, and consider leaving sufficient room for movement. A general rule is to allow a minimum of 30 inches of clearance in high-traffic locations.
